derei Posted August 12, 2021 Posted August 12, 2021 I want to do something really basic: Write vertically using Latin Alphabet (so, no fancy characters)... but I can't seem to see where I can turn the horizontal to vertical. Basically I want this: T E X T but, the only way to do it, is manually to type each character on a new line and then very oddly to control the space between lines, rather than space between characters. PaulEC Posted August 12, 2021 Posted August 12, 2021 It isn't the only way! On the odd occasions I've needed to do this, I convert the text to curves and place them how I want them. (Not very practical for large amounts of text.) Another way is to type the text into a text box, then alter the shape of the box so that it is only one letter wide. (I'm not sure if this always works with all fonts.) I think there's also a way using columns or a single cell table.
